Northern Flyway is a brand-new music and visual creation by Inge Thomson and Jenny Sturgeon, exploring the ecology, folklore, symbolism and mythology of birds and birdsong. Also featuring singer/multi-instrumentalist Sarah Hayes (Admiral Fallow) and the phenomenal vocal sculptor Jason Singh, it draws on such sources as the extensive field recordings of musician/composer and birdsong expert… Continue reading Northern Flyway

Lost Treasure – Glasgow Short Film Festival 2016
This event is at Thurso Cinema In 1956, Glasgow-based socialist film-making collective the Dawn Cine Group embarked on an ambitious project to tell the story of the Scottish Highlands and its people. Lost Treasure was never completed. Musicians Drew Wright and Hamish Brown alongside film-maker Minttu Mäntynen, present a live performance responding to the 60… Continue reading Lost Treasure – Glasgow Short Film Festival 2016
